6. 'Moscow Nights,' by Nigel Cliff

Art and history blend in this dramatic story about pianist Van Cliburn鈥檚 triumph at Russia鈥檚 First International Tchaikovsky Piano Competition at the height of the cold war. You can read the Monitor's full review of "Moscow Nights" here.
